Understanding Copper Scrap Grades and Quality

Knowing the diverse grades of copper scrap is vital for maximizing value. Copper purity significantly impacts the price . Typically, copper refuse is categorized into a number of main grades, including: prime copper (often from wire or tubing), number 1 insulation copper (which necessitates stripping of polymer insulation ), designated 2 insulation copper (with more insulation ), and low copper (often mixed with other materials). Furthermore , the existence of impurities like iron and different foreign materials decreases the total rating. A thorough evaluation and precise determination of the this makeup are necessary for correct grading and subsequent disposal.

Copper Cable Scrap Reprocessing: Upsides and Process

Recovering copper cable discarded presents a substantial upside to both the planet and the financial system. It reduces the necessity for mining new tinned ore, which is an laborious and potentially damaging process. The recovered substance can be employed to produce new items, conserving virgin resources. The typical procedure involves gathering of the waste wire, classifying it from other metals, shredding it into tiny pieces, and then melting the tinned to remove any impurities. The final purified copper can be then marketed Copper Ingot for further purpose.
